#e5c5c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e5c5c3 is composed of 89.8% red, 77.3%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14% magenta, 14.8%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 3.5 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 83.1%. #e5c5c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cb8b87.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#e5c5c3 color description : Light grayish red.
#e5c5c3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e5c5c3 has RGB values of R:229, G:197, B:195 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.14, Y:0.15,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15058371.
